OVERVIEW

Montcalm Collection are looking for a skilled and ambitious Digital Marketing Executive to join our team. You will play a crucial role in driving our digital marketing efforts. This role involves managing SEO and paid media campaigns to enhance our online presence and achieve our marketing objectives. The ideal candidate will have a strong understanding of digital marketing strategies, analytics, and a passion for staying ahead of industry trends. The role requires close collaboration with e-commerce, marketing, PR and external agency teams.

Key responsibilities

  • Develop and implement digital marketing campaigns to drive brand visibility and engagement.
  • Manage and optimize performance marketing campaigns including paid search, display advertising, and social media advertising.
  • Plan, execute, and manage paid media campaigns across platforms like Google Ads, Facebook Ads, and LinkedIn.
  • Monitor and analyse campaign performance metrics, and adjust strategies as needed.
  • Conduct keyword research and optimize website content for SEO.
  • Prepare monthly reports on SEO and paid media performance.
  • Manage and analyse pay-per-click (PPC) campaigns, including Google Ads, to maximize ROI.
  • Manage content and images on OTA extranets and IBE.
  • Managing Affiliate marketing platform.
  • Prepare production reports from online channels from CRS and other sources.
  • Update and manage Ecommerce calendar for planned promotions – and ensuing tasks
  • Update task status, identify roadblocks.
  • Create and optimize landing pages to improve conversion rates.
  • Track and analyse website traffic and user behaviour using web analytics tools
  • Manage and grow Montcalm Collection’s social media presence across various platforms.
  • Create engaging and relevant content for social media channels.
  • Monitor online reviews and respond to customer feedback.
  • Stay up to date with emerging trends and best practices in digital marketing.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ure alignment and integration of digital marketing initiatives.
  • Prepare regular reports and present findings to the management team, providing actionable insights and recommendations.
  • Provide insights and recommendations based on data analysis.
  • Coordinate with external agencies and vendors as needed for specialized marketing projects.
